Process Optimization Strategies

Consultants analyze each step of the peptide synthesis and purification workflow to identify bottlenecks and reduce costs. They integrate advanced techniques such as process analytical technology (PAT) to monitor critical parameters in real time. This approach enables smoother scale-up from research and development (R&D) to commercial manufacturing.

Key optimization areas include reaction efficiency, solvent use, and purification yield. Consultants often recommend automation and smart control systems to improve reproducibility. Their goal is to balance speed, scalability, and cost without compromising peptide integrity or bioactivity.

Regulatory Compliance Guidance

Compliance with Good Manufacturing Practice (GMP) regulations is mandatory in peptide manufacturing, especially for clinical and commercial products. Consultants provide expertise on the FDA, EMA, and other international regulatory requirements.

They assist in documentation preparation, process validation, and audit readiness. This guidance covers raw material sourcing, process controls, and batch release criteria. Consultants also stay updated on evolving regulations, helping clients avoid delays or regulatory setbacks.

Quality Assurance in Manufacturing

Quality assurance (QA) ensures peptides meet predefined specifications for purity, identity, and potency. Consultants design QA frameworks tailored to the client’s process complexity and intended application.

They implement risk-based approaches and critical quality attribute (CQA) monitoring throughout production. QA includes robust testing methods such as HPLC, mass spectrometry, and bioassays. Maintaining rigorous quality standards minimizes batch failures and supports consistent supply of high-quality peptides.

Selecting the Right Consulting Partner

Choosing a consulting partner in peptide manufacturing requires focused attention on their technical capabilities, industry knowledge, and proven results. These factors help ensure alignment with project goals and regulatory demands.

Evaluation Criteria

A critical evaluation involves verifying the partner’s expertise in Chemistry, Manufacturing, and Controls (CMC). They should demonstrate a deep understanding of peptide therapeutics and compliance with quality and regulatory standards.

Key factors to assess include:

  • Technical expertise: Peptide synthesis, scale-up, and process optimization.
  • Regulatory knowledge: Experience with IND, NDA, and ANDA filings.
  • Quality assurance: Ability to maintain peptide purity and batch consistency.
  • Project management: Timely delivery and communication efficiency.

A detailed review of their facilities, certifications, and quality control procedures provides added assurance of their capabilities.

Industry Experience Considerations

Experience within the peptide therapeutic sector is essential. The partner should have worked across various peptide classes such as GLP-1 analogs or pegylated peptides, reflecting versatility.

Their track record with startups through to larger biotech or pharmaceutical companies indicates capacity to adapt to different scales and regulatory requirements.

Proven expertise in navigating complex challenges like peptide stability, synthesis yield, and CMC bottlenecks also guides informed decision-making.

In-depth knowledge of current industry standards and trends ensures that the partner can provide relevant, up-to-date solutions.
